The Delhi Police have registered a case under section 294 of the Indian Penal Code (IPC) in response to a viral video that shows a man allegedly doing inappropriate action on the Delhi Metro.
The incident has caused outrage on social media, with the video being shared on Twitter, Reddit, Facebook, TikTok, and YouTube. The video shows a young man appearing to be ‘doing his thing’ while watching something on his mobile phone, while other commuters around him are visibly uncomfortable and moving away because of his disgusting behavior.
The incident was captured on video by another commuter, who did not intervene to stop the perpetrator but rather recorded it and shared it with the public on social media.
Reacting to the incident, the Chairperson of the Delhi Commission for Women (DCW), Swati Maliwal, issued a notice to the Delhi Police and Delhi Metro to take strict action against the shameful act and disgusting behavior on public transport.
Maliwal termed the incident “absolutely disgusting and sickening” and demanded exemplary action against the accused. The DCW has sought a copy of the FIR registered in the matter and a detailed action taken report by May 1.
The incident is not an isolated case, as more and more such cases are coming to light in the Delhi Metro among commuter passengers. Maliwal has emphasized the need for exemplary action against such persons to ensure women’s safety in the metro.

The DMRC (Delhi Metro Rail Corporation) has intensified the deployment of flying squads in the metro to monitor passenger behavior and urged commuters to conduct themselves responsibly while traveling by the Metro.
If other commuters notice any objectionable behavior, they should immediately lodge a report with the DMRC Helpline detailing the corridor, station, time, etc. The DMRC also tweeted that they will intensify the number of flying squads comprising Metro and security staff to monitor such behavior in the Metro, and necessary action under relevant provisions of law shall be taken.
A senior police officer has said that the police have taken necessary action, and a case under section 294 of the IPC has been registered. The investigation into the matter is currently underway.
